Adobe Swatch Exchange files use wrong colors
Summary:
Been looking for some nice examples to demo the new 1.4 palette import feature in tomorrow's talk.
When trying it out, I found that the corresponding .gpl and .ase files from
http://www.freiefarbe.de/wp-content/uploads/2022/12/OCSC-_20.zip
look wildly different.
.ase files seem to have lots of reds/pinks that are all identical and most likely incorrect.
Steps to reproduce:
- put a .gpl and a .ase file of the same name into you user preferences directory's subdirectory 'palettes'
- rename the .gpl file (file name and palette name inside) to not cause any confusion
- open Inkscape
- compare the two new palettes
What happened?
The .ase palette looks horribly incorrect:
The .gpl palette for comparison:
What should have happened?
The .ase palette should be at least similar to the .gpl one.
